div#mainContents A:LINK {
	COLOR: #003399;
	;
	text-decoration: none;
}
div#mainContents A:VISITED {
;
	color: #0099FF
;
	text-decoration: none;
  
}
div#mainContents A:ACTIVE {
;
text-decoration: none
; color: #000099
  
}
div#mainContents A:HOVER {
  color : #FF0000;
; text-decoration: underline
  
}
div#mainContents SELECT {
	BACKGROUND-COLOR: #fffff0; COLOR: #59519c
;; text-decoration: none}
div#mainContents {
	font-size: x-small;
}
div#mainContents p {
	font-size: small;
}
div#mainContents td {
	font-size: small;
}
div#mainContents table {
	font-size: small;
}
div#mainContents b {
	font-size: small;
}
div#mainContents a {
	font-size: small;
}
div#mainContents .cell_frame {  border-color: #3399FF #3399FF black black;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 0px; border-left-width: 0px}
div#mainContents .cell_frame_1 {  border-color: black black black #3399FF; border-style: solid;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 1px}
div#mainContents .cell_frame_2 {  border-color: black #3399FF #3399FF black; border-style: solid; border-top-width: 0px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 0px}
div#mainContents .cell_frame_3 {  border-color: #33CCFF #000000 #000000; border-style: solid; border-top-width: 1px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px}
div#mainContents .cell_frame_4 {  border: #33CCFF;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px}

